BLS metro-level wage data places Clergy pay in Southeast Oklahoma nonmetropolitan area at a median of $59,110 per year ($28.42/hr/hour), drawn from the OEWS May 2025 release for this Metropolitan Statistical Area. Compared to the national median of $60,810, Southeast Oklahoma nonmetropolitan area pays 3% below, which typically tracks with a lower local cost of living or smaller specialized-employer cluster. Approximately 60 clergys are employed across the Southeast Oklahoma nonmetropolitan area MSA in SOC 21-2011.
The Southeast Oklahoma nonmetropolitan area pay distribution spans from $46,650 at the 10th percentile to $70,480 at the 90th — a 1.5× spread that reflects experience tenure, specialization, employer size, and the difference between public-sector, nonprofit, and private-sector compensation inside the metro. The 25th percentile sits at $48,050 and the 75th at $59,460, so half of Southeast Oklahoma nonmetropolitan area-based clergys earn within that middle band.
